当前位置:首页 > TAG信息列表 > 潜水镜特效可爱

潜水镜特效可爱

吐槽力WATERTIME90070799潜水镜评测划算不划算,不看后悔全方位测评

render函数是vue中非常重要的一部分,它允许我们在javascript中书写vue组件的模板。使用render函数,我们可以更灵活地控制组件的渲染逻辑,实现更加复杂的动态渲染效果。

render函数接收一个参数,通常命名为h(代表createelement),它是一个用于创建vnode的函数。通过调用h函数,并传入组件选项对象或字符串标签,我们可以生成vnode,然后将其渲染成真实的dom元素。

下面是一个示例,演示了如何使用render函数来创建一个简单的vue组件:

```javascript

render函数的使用方法 Vue中的render函数使用方法详解

('my-component',{

render:function(createelement){

returncreateelement(

'div',

{

attrs:{

id:'my-component'

}

},

)

},

data:function(){

return{

message:'hello,world!'

}

}

})

newvue({

el:'#app',

render:function(createelement){

returncreateelement('my-component')

}

})

```

在上面的例子中,我们定义了一个名为"my-component"的组件,并在其render函数中使用createelement来创建一个具有id属性的div元素,并将message绑定到div元素的内容上。然后,在根组件中,我们通过调用createelement函数来创建my-component组件的vnode,并通过render函数将该vnode渲染成真正的dom结构。

除了简单的元素创建,我们还可以在render函数中使用条件语句、循环语句、以及其他javascript语法来动态生成组件的模板。

```javascript

('my-component',{

render:function(createelement){

if(){

returncreateelement('div','thisisshown!')

}else{

returncreateelement('div','thisishidden!')

}

},

data:function(){

return{

show:true

}

}

})

```

在上面的例子中,我们根据show属性的值来判断是否显示特定的文本。如果show为true,则渲染"thisisshown!"信息,否则渲染"thisishidden!"信息。

总之,render函数是vue中非常强大且灵活的工具,它允许我们以纯javascript的方式来书写组件的模板,并实现复杂的动态渲染效果。掌握render函数的使用方法,将帮助我们更好地理解vue的内部机制,并提高我们开发vue应用的能力。

vuerender函数vue模板渲染函数


福鑫之家 皖东会计网

  • 关注微信关注微信

猜你喜欢

热门标签

微信搜一搜怎样关闭 输入法符号大全 手电筒正确充电方法 CRM实施 我的世界中继器连接失败 小型投影仪怎么连接手机同屏 黑白图片打印出来什么样子 闲鱼怎么关闭订单 安卓手机怎么弄两个系统 怎么进行ai绘图意间ai绘画是什么意思? 店铺logo图片 华为畅享60时间怎么设置 局域网看不到另一台计算机怎么办win10系统找不到此电脑共享文件? 图片怎么增加特殊效果怎样和女朋友保持新鲜感?介绍 excel将一个单元格文本拆分为多行如何拆分单元格变成多个单元格? 苹果手机xsmax录屏方法iPhone手机玩和平精英怎么录屏?介绍 excel删除后面无尽的空白列EXCEL批量删除空白行?介绍 开机黑屏过一会右上角光标一直闪开机黑屏就显示鼠标指针旁边圆圈老在转?介绍 饿了么和美团哪个划算 oppok5怎么设置全面屏手势oppok5手机来电屏幕亮屏怎么设置?介绍 华为手机内存1t有哪些手机 小米金融设置密码怎么设置小米分期授信条件? 社群运营工作内容 清华同方电脑怎么重装系统 网页设计怎么输入特殊字符qq网名里特殊符号怎么输入? 微信手淘优惠频道公众号淘宝推广有哪些免费引流的软件? raksmart服务器的优缺点企业建站和私人建站的区别?介绍 小米手机怎样关闭浏览过的网页小米手机智能选网怎样关闭? 小米10pro换屏幕多少钱 2023年本命年微信头像2023秦plus上市时间?介绍

微信公众号